Abstract

Laboratory is a means to conduct the process of practicum at a university. The purpose of a practicum is held so that students can directly implement the material obtained at the time the lectures take place in the classroom. However, when practicum there are students who are difficult to perform the installation of practical purposes, it is caused by the uniformity of configuration requirement of practicum between lecturer and student. To overcome these problems it takes a virtual laboratory to do a practicum. This virtual laboratory serves as a lab that can be accessed virtually on each student device. In this study used the docker engine as a virtualization software provider. Practicum used as virtualization is a computer network practice module that each chapter will be used as an image using docker. Furthermore, to run the lab can be through the container provided by the docker. Docker is chosen because the use of memory, processor and storage are more efficient. Tests conducted in this study is a test of computer performance, which is seen from memory usage and CPU usage. the test performed resulted in the use of memory of 1.21MB and 0.7% of CPU usage on packet capturing practice, 6.77MB and 0.6% CPU usage on socket programming practice, 2.30MB and 2.93% CPU usage on protocol layer transport pratice.
